Malmstrom Airmen train active shooter response during Grizzly Rampart exercise

Tactical response force Airmen assigned to the 341st Missile Security Operations Squadron participate in a Grizzly Rampart training exercise at Malmstrom Air Force Base, Mont., Feb. 27, 2025. The exercise, focused on an active shooter crisis, was conducted to practice maintaining unit cohesion when responding to emergencies.
